Fetch.ai, founded with a mission to create a decentralized digital world where autonomous economic agents can perform various tasks, stands out in the AI and blockchain ecosystem. Established on the premise of enabling secure, decentralized, and efficient transactions, Fetch.ai seeks to redefine the boundaries of what is possible in the digital realm.
Fetch.ai’s primary objective is to harness the potential of AI and blockchain to create a more efficient and decentralized global economy. The platform aims to enable the creation and deployment of intelligent agents, facilitating seamless communication and collaboration without the need for intermediaries.
What sets Fetch.ai apart is its unique position as a platform that integrates AI and blockchain seamlessly. Unlike traditional systems, Fetch.ai offers a decentralized infrastructure where AI agents can autonomously engage in economic activities, making it a pioneer in the convergence of these two cutting-edge technologies.

Fetch.ai employs a robust and decentralized blockchain architecture that forms the backbone of its operations. The network leverages a combination of sharding and a consensus mechanism designed to enhance scalability and transaction throughput while maintaining security.
Fetch.ai utilizes a proof-of-stake (PoS) consensus mechanism to secure its network. PoS not only provides a more energy-efficient alternative to traditional proof-of-work systems but also aligns with Fetch.ai’s commitment to sustainability and environmental consciousness.
Security is paramount in any blockchain network, and Fetch.ai ensures robust protection through encryption, secure smart contracts, and decentralized data storage. This decentralized nature not only enhances security but also mitigates the risk of a single point of failure, making the platform more resilient.

Decentralized Autonomous Agents (DAAs) are the backbone of Fetch.ai’s autonomous economy. These agents, powered by AI, operate independently, making decisions based on real-time data and executing tasks without human intervention. This decentralized approach ensures a more agile and responsive economic ecosystem.
DAAs leverage AI to analyze vast amounts of data, allowing them to make informed decisions autonomously. The integration with blockchain ensures transparency, traceability, and security in the decision-making process, making DAAs a reliable and efficient component of the Fetch.ai network.
From optimizing energy consumption in smart cities to improving logistics in supply chains, real-world examples showcase the potential impact of DAAs. The ability to autonomously navigate and adapt to dynamic environments positions DAAs as a transformative force across various industries.
